From Conference Calls to Play Dates: Navigating the WFH Mom Life

Balancing work and motherhood while working from home can feel like balancing flaming torches. One minute you're on a critical conference call, trying to express your ideas clearly, and the next, you're distracting your little one from exploring the bookshelf.

It's a constant flow of switching between professional roles and mom mode. But, don't worry, you're not unsupported in this! Many WFH moms have navigated the art of making it work.

Here are a few tips to help you thrive:

* Establish a dedicated workspace, even if it's just a corner of your bedroom. This helps distinguish work time from family time.

* Leverage the power of schedules and routines. Having a set timetable for both work and play can bring much-needed structure to your day.

* Collaborate openly with your partner or family about roles. Teamwork makes the dream work.

* Block time for yourself, even if it's just a few minutes each day.

Remember, you are doing an amazing effort. Be kind to here yourself, celebrate your accomplishments, and treasure the precious moments with your little ones.

Mastering Work-Life Balance: Productivity Secrets for Work-at-Home Moms

Juggling work and motherhood can feel like a constant challenge. But, with the right techniques, you can find your flow and get things accomplished.

It all starts with creating a dedicated workspace that's free from distractions. Then, it's about organizing your day in a way that highlights the most important tasks.

Remember to block out time for yourself. Taking even short moments can help you renew and come back to work with vibrant energy.

Don't be afraid to delegate when you need it. Whether involving your family or hiring a helper, sharing the workload can make a big impact.
